Bronze 21.26 |
I knew I had it in me but I could not sell it today. These competitions - qualification and the final in one day, it is a specific thing and it did not fit me well today. The two other guys had a good timing with their performances and I did not know what to expect from them before the competition. But the bronze is a nice result for me despite the fact that I know I could have thrown much more. I felt like my hand was staying behind the body so it was like throwing uphill. The legs were a bit slower than the rest of the body, I was impatient and did not sell the potential. I was throwing from the palm, not from the fingers. I felt great and it looked well before the event. Just these little details. I am a bit angry about my performance because I got nervous and waited until the very end if somebody throws over me.
